REET 2026 Mains Exam Schedule
The REET Mains 2026 Examination for Level 1 and Level 2 is scheduled for 17th, 18th, 19th, and 20th January 2026. The exam will be conducted in a pen-and-paper (offline) format in two daily shifts: 10:00 AM to 12:30 PM and 3:00 PM to 5:30 PM at centers across the state. Please refer to the table below for the complete subject-wise exam schedule.
| Dates | Exam / Level / Subject | Shift | Exam Time |
|---|---|---|---|
| 17th January 2026 (Saturday) | Primary Teacher Level-1 (General) | Shift 1 | 10 am to 12:30 pm |
| 18th January 2026 (Sunday) | Upper Primary Level-2 (Science & Maths) | Shift 1 | 10 am to 12:30 pm |
| Upper Primary Level-2 (Social Studies) | Shift 2 | 3 pm to 5:30 pm | |
| 19th January 2026 (Monday) | Upper Primary Level-2 (English) | Shift 1 | 10 am to 12:30 pm |
| Upper Primary Level-2 (Hindi) | Shift 2 | 3 pm to 5:30 pm | |
| 20th January 2026 (Tuesday) | Primary Teacher Level-1 (Sanskrit) | Shift 1 | 10 am to 12:30 pm |
| Upper Primary Level-2 (Sanskrit) | Shift 2 | 3 pm to 5:30 pm |

How to Download REET Admit Card 2026?
To retrieve your hall ticket, ensure you have your Application Number and Date of Birth ready. Follow the simple steps outlined below to download your document from the official RSSB portal.
1. Visit the official Rajasthan Staff Selection Board (RSSB) website at www.rssb.rajasthan.gov.in.
2. Navigate to the "Admit Card" section located on the homepage.
3. Locate and select the "Get Admit Card" link for "Primary School Teacher/Upper Primary School Teacher".

4. You will be redirected to the secure candidate login portal.

5. Enter your Application Number and Date of Birth as required.
6. Click the "Submit" button to view your Rajasthan REET Admit Card 2026 on your screen.
7. Download and print the admit card to present at the exam hall.

What Things are Allowed in the REET Exam Hall?
In addition to a printed copy of your Rajasthan REET Admit Card 2026, you must carry a government-issued photo ID proof to the exam center to gain entry for the 3rd Grade Teacher exam.
- Admit Card: REET Mains Admit Card 2026 released by RSSB
- Photographs: Two recent passport-sized colour photographs
- Valid Photo ID (Original): One of the following – Passport, Aadhaar Card, Driving License, Voter ID, PAN Card, or any government-issued photo ID

REET Mains 2026 Exam Pattern
Before appearing for the exam, all candidates should thoroughly review the REET Mains Exam Pattern 2026, including the marking scheme, duration, and core topics, to perform their best.
| Subjects | Total Questions | Total Marks | Duration |
| Rajasthan Geography, History & Culture | 40 | 80 | 150 minutes |
| General Knowledge of Rajasthan | 25 | 50 | |
| Educational Psychology & Policies | 25 | 50 | |
| Hindi, English, Sanskrit, Sindhi, Punjabi, Social Studies, Mathematics & Science | 60 | 120 | |
| Total | 150 | 300 |
